Stream filter multiple conditions
Web11 Dec 2024 · Java 8 Streams Multiple If conditions Actually, we can call the filter () multiple times on the streams. So, if you have multiple conditions in your use case, either you can add all conditions in the single predicate statement or you can make calls to the filter () method as many times you want. Web1 Jan 2024 · Learn how to filter a Stream and count the matches and a quick guide to find the count for a particular condition using filter and map methods of java 8 Stream API. ... We can add multiple filters to the stream api. long multipleFilterCount = students .stream() .filter(s -> s.getAge() > 20 && s.getName().contains("c")) .count(); ...
Stream filter multiple conditions
Did you know?
Web22 Sep 2024 · Using and (), we've filtered our List by extracting only names that fulfill both conditions. 5.2. Predicate.or () We can also use Predicate.or () to combine Predicates. … Web17 May 2024 · java stream with 2 filters conditions. private List filterResources (final List resources, final String resourceType, final String propertyName) { …
Web6 Nov 2024 · 2. filter (Predicate predicate) Syntax Below is the syntax for filter () method. public Optional filter(Predicate predicate) filter () method accepts Predicate as an argument and returns Optional value. Predicate Example: Predicate takes one argument and returns boolean. Web12 Feb 2024 · Above we implemented the if/else logic using the Stream filter() method to separate the Integer List into two Streams, one for even integers and another for odd integers. 4. Conclusion. In this quick article, we’ve explored how to create a Java 8 Stream and how to implement if/else logic using the forEach() method.
WebI figured out it would be to include both conditions in the filter. myListOfElms().stream() .filter(elm -> elm.condition1OK() elm.condition2OK()) .collect(toList()); Of course … Web23 Dec 2024 · We have seen that using multiple filters can improve the readability of our code. On the other hand, this will imply the creation of multiple objects and it can lead to a …
Web4 Oct 2024 · Java Stream filter() method with examples. How to filter out elements from Stream in Java. Tech Tutorials Tutorials and posts about Java, Spring, Hadoop and many more. ... filter() with multiple conditions. You can also combine several conditions by using conditional operators and(&&), or( ). For example if you want to get the list of female ...
hallmark ice wine priceWebIn this article, we would like to show you how to filter collections using stream in Java 8. 1. Using lambda expression. In this example, we use stream filter() method with multiple … hallmark iconWeb30 Mar 2024 · Example 2: Stream.allMatch () with Multiple Conditions To satisfy multiple conditions, create a composed predicate with two or more simple predicates. In the given example, we have a list of Employee. We want to check if all the employees who are above the age of 50 – are earning above 40,000. hallmark idaho propertiesWeb12 Apr 2024 · Filtering is one of the most popular tasks in collection processing. In Kotlin, filtering conditions are defined by predicates – lambda functions that take a collection … hallmark identification guideWeb3 May 2024 · Criteria / Filter / Specification design pattern is widely used to filter out a set of objects based on dynamic filter criteria or business rules which can be chained together using logical... hallmark identification wizardWeb30 Dec 2024 · Stream With filter() and Multiple Conditions in Java Stream With filter() and map() in Java Stream With Stacking Several filter() Methods in Java This tutorial introduces the stream API and its filter() method in Java. In Java, a stream is a collection of objects. A stream doesn’t store any data, and therefore it is not a data structure. ... hallmarkies podcast reviewsWeb26 Feb 2024 · Java 8 Streams:多个过滤器与复杂条件[英] Java 8 Streams: multiple filters vs. complex condition hallmark ideas \\u0026 inspiration